Hotel Recamier Paris

Has anyone stayed at the Hotel Recamier in Paris? I have only seen it from the outside, and the location on Place St. Sulpice couldn't be better. It looks like one of the last old un-tarted-up left bank hotels, which could be a bad thing if the rooms are really dank and small. But the rate for a 1 bedroom suite is only 160.00 E.

I stayed there three times but it was a few years ago. It seemed so old Paris to me. I was disappointed the next trip that I couldn't get in. Rooms were clean and pretty basic-not at all fluffed up. As you know, it's a great left bank location, but quiet. They pride themselves on it being a quiet hotel. Some of the larger rooms face the square. Mine never had a view, but were never dark or musty. The breakfast was a simple but adequate continental type, not a buffet. Again this was some time ago, so things may have changed.

Hotel Recamier and Restaurant Recamier are two separate properties, in two different locations. The restaurant is close to Au Bon Marche near the Sevres-Babylone metro and the hotel is near Saint Sulpice. (Both are in a great location!)
